CVE-2020-28013

high
Published — · Modified —
CVSS v3
CVSS v4 NEW
not yet in upstream
VIR risk
8.0

Description

Exim 4 before 4.94.2 allows Heap-based Buffer Overflow because it mishandles "-F '.('" on the command line, and thus may allow privilege escalation from any user to root. This occurs because of the interpretation of negative sizes in strncpy.

Predictions

Exploit likelihood
20%
Patch ETA

Heuristic predictions, AS-IS, for prioritization only.

Mitigations

Mitigation details

Source: Debian Security Tracker · View original ↗ · DFSG

CVE-2020-28013 NameCVE-2020-28013 DescriptionExim 4 before 4.94.2 allows Heap-based Buffer Overflow because it mishandles "-F '.('" on the command line, and thus may allow privilege escalation from any user to root. This occurs because of the interpretation of negative sizes in strncpy. SourceCVE (at NVD; CERT, ENISA, LWN, oss-sec, fulldisc, Debian ELTS, Red Hat, Ubuntu, Gentoo, SUSE…

CVE-2020-28013

NameCVE-2020-28013
DescriptionExim 4 before 4.94.2 allows Heap-based Buffer Overflow because it mishandles "-F '.('" on the command line, and thus may allow privilege escalation from any user to root. This occurs because of the interpretation of negative sizes in strncpy.
SourceCVE (at NVD; CERT, ENISA, LWN, oss-sec, fulldisc, Debian ELTS, Red Hat, Ubuntu, Gentoo, SUSE bugzilla/CVE, GitHub advisories/code/issues, web search, more)
ReferencesDLA-2650-1, DSA-4912-1

Vulnerable and fixed packages

The table below lists information on source packages.

Source PackageReleaseVersionStatus
exim4 (PTS)bullseye4.94.2-7+deb11u3fixed
bullseye (security)4.94.2-7+deb11u5fixed
bookworm4.96-15+deb12u9fixed
bookworm (security)4.96-15+deb12u10fixed
trixie4.98.2-1+deb13u2fixed
trixie (security)4.98.2-1+deb13u3fixed
forky, sid4.99.3-1fixed

The information below is based on the following data on fixed versions.

PackageTypeReleaseFixed VersionUrgencyOriginDebian Bugs
exim4sourcestretch4.89-2+deb9u8DLA-2650-1
exim4sourcebuster4.92-8+deb10u6DSA-4912-1
exim4source(unstable)4.94.2-1

Notes

https://www.openwall.com/lists/oss-security/2021/05/04/7

Home - Debian Security - Source (Git)

Apply commands

text fix
Notes
https://www.openwall.com/lists/oss-security/2021/05/04/7

OS impact

arch Arch Fixed 1 release
VersionStatusFixed in
Fixed 4.94.2-1
debian Debian Fixed 5 releases
VersionStatusFixed in
trixie Fixed 4.94.2-1
sid Fixed 4.94.2-1
forky Fixed 4.94.2-1
bullseye Fixed 4.94.2-1
bookworm Fixed 4.94.2-1

References

Community-verified mitigations for this CVE will appear above when contributors publish them.

Verify integrity in audit chain (admin only). AS-IS.